EU, a blockchain association is born: regulation is the goal
The European Union has set up an association based on the promotion of the blockchain. More than 100 signatories (politicians, firms and startups) have created the International Association of Trusted Blockchain Applications (INATBA). Chris O’Brien (Venture Beat) explains that the new body intends to encourage specific initiatives. “Developing a regulatory framework around distributed ledger and blockchain technologies is essential to their widespread adoption and growth,” said Dominik Schiener, cofounder and co-chair of IOTA Foundation.
